A baby escaped injury by inches when a bullet struck the child’s car seat during a car-to-car shooting Wednesday evening in south Sacramento that left a man critically wounded, sheriff’s officials said.

The shooting was reported shortly before 6 p.m. in the 7900 block of East Stockton Boulevard, east of Highway 99 and south of Mack Road.

The Sacramento County Sheriff’s Office said the violence began with an argument at the nearby Sam’s Club at Power Inn and Calvine roads before the dispute continued onto the road.

A male driver in the suspect vehicle fired several rounds into a red Chevrolet HHR carrying two adults and two children, sheriff’s officials said. One bullet struck a car seat where a baby was sitting, missing the child by inches. The baby was unharmed.

The adult male in the HHR was struck by the gunfire. Deputies arrived and provided immediate medical care until medics took him to a hospital.

The wounded man was in critical but stable condition Wednesday night, according to the Sheriff’s Office. The other adult and two children in the vehicle were not injured.

Detectives were taking over the investigation after being briefed by patrol deputies who responded to the shooting. Investigators did not have any suspect information to release.
